Product Description

The Integrated Flange Bolt with Pre-applied Adhesive combines a load-spreading head with a locking system that is built into the fastener. The flange spreads clamping force over a wider area, which lowers bearing pressure and limits the settlement that soft materials otherwise suffer under a bolt head.

The thread is coated with micro-encapsulated adhesive. As the bolt is driven in, the capsules are crushed and the adhesive is released, curing in place to lock the thread chemically. That is what keeps the joint tight under high-frequency vibration, where plain bolts would gradually relax.

The same layer contributes to sealing and corrosion protection at the thread interface, so the joint resists both loosening and environmental attack. Because the adhesive travels on the part, assembly needs no dispensing equipment, no cure station and no separate locking step.

Key Features & Benefits

  • Integrated Flange Head: Enlarged bearing surface inhibits substrate settlement and load concentration.
  • Micro-Encapsulated Adhesive: Capsules rupture during installation and cure into a chemical lock.
  • High Vibration Resistance: Holds preload even under continuous, high-frequency vibration.
  • Sealing and Anti-Corrosion: Adhesive layer benefits the thread interface against moisture and corrosion.
  • No On-Line Dispensing: Locking system is pre-applied, removing process equipment and steps.

Application Industries

Extensively used in new-energy vehicle chassis, power battery packs and motor control systems, these bolts are equally integrated into wind power towers, rail transit braking systems and automated machinery.

They solve connection-failure challenges in high-load, high-vibration equipment where re-torquing is impractical and long-term joint integrity is essential.
